Here we learnt that the design of mesoporous #electrocatalysts should consider a critical radius that allows the formation of #gasbubbles inside larger bottleneck pores, which block the pore exit and thus obstruct the transport of reaction products away from the electrode.CRC 247

Electrochemical Aldehyde Oxidation at Gold Electrodes: gem-Diol, non-Hydrated Aldehyde, and Diolate as Electroactive Species (Kristina Tschulik, Christoph J. Bondue and co-workers) NanoEC - RUB #OpenAccess thanks to #ProjektDEAL onlinelibrary.wiley.com/doi/10.1002/cs…
